Today we’d like to introduce you to Bébé Adebiyi
Hi Bébé, it’s an honor to have you on the platform. Thanks for taking the time to share your story with us – to start maybe you can share some of your backstory with our readers?
Hi, yes, of course! Also thank you for having me back. I’m blessed and happy to be here, thank you.
Starting from childhood, I grew up in the beautiful and rich Island of Haiti. Although growing up in an Orphanage would not have been my first choice, it was there I got to meet the missionary couple who would become my parents. I’m forever grateful to them!
And now fast forwarding to two thousand and ten, when my impossible adoption process was made possible by a devastating earthquake that left the country in ruins. One of the craziest experiences I’ve ever experienced for sure, but nonetheless a huge blessing in disguise.
And then it was like boom! Not long after I’m in America. Boom! Im on FAMILY vacations. Boom! I’m in school, speaking terrible English that I just learned as my third language haha. And before you know it, it’s high school graduation and I have it set in my heart that I’m gonna be a Nurse. Obviously that never did happen.
After a little bit of traveling and a one time visit to New Orleans, the city instantly got a grip on my heart and I just never left. And with the history behind the city and the connections to Haitians, it makes a lot of sense why I felt so much at home here. It’s also here that I got with my first Modeling Agency, movie roles, and now have some of the most amazing, inspiring people around me. They even let me call them my friends and it’s the coolest honor.
As it’s starting to feel like a long walk now haha, I’ll just happily share with the readers- since last time we talked – just a few changes. I am now under FT45 Modeling Agency management, and I’m also back in school for Fashion&Designs. I’ve never felt more belonged in my life. Im so so happy to be on this journey, and ecstatic for the future!
Can you talk to us a bit about the challenges and lessons you’ve learned along the way. Looking back would you say it’s been easy or smooth in retrospect?
No, honestly it has not been a smooth road, but I don’t mind it. A few of my struggles have been rejection, racism, colorism, and sometimes financial hardship to be in this competitive field.
Now I’ve come to appreciate the bumps and even look forward to them in a way.
Thanks – so what else should our readers know about your work and what you’re currently focused on?
I am a Model, Actor, Influencer and Designer. Though at the moment I am more known for my Modeling, specializing in Print/Runway Fashion , Commercial Modeling and Content Creation.
And some of my proudest moments have alot to do with the projects I’ve been involved with, like being the face of Brand for Naked Summer swimwear, Content Modeling for well established Boutiques like Century Girl Vintage & David Lees where I often Model on live television in our local News Chanel for them, Commercial Modeling for Jrumz Ear Wear, and also getting featured in magazines like BLANC and Canvas Rebel, these are big honors and I take them as such. And as far as what set me apart, I believe my raw passion, good intentions and go-getter mindset plays a big part of it. Along with character traits that was build overtime with certain life experiences that I feel like set me up for this life if that makes sense.
